About the Author

J. Douglas Woods is an Associate Professor of Linguistics at Scarborough College in the University of Toronto.

David A.E. Pelteret is Senior Research Fellow in the Department of History at King's College London. He is also the author of Slavery in Early Mediaeval England from the Reign of Alfred until the Twelfth Century and Anglo-Saxon History: Basic Readings.
